    Before I arrived, I had a phone call from the agency saying they had tried sending me an email about filling in a damage deposit form and that would need to be completed before I could enter the property. I don't remember receiving any such emails. This took a few phone calls to resolve. When I settled in to the apartment, the telly was not tuned in and I had to message the manager who came the next day to sort it. It feels a bit weird having to go through the bedroom area from the kitchen to get to the living/dining area. There was only a very small roll of toilet paper on arrival so I asked if I could have some more. The manager said that normally only 2 rolls were supplied, and kindly brought me another roll. However, it's confusing as to what constitutes "self-catering" as some places provide you with a welcome pack of milk, tea, cereal etc, whereas other places don't give you anything. There's no common standard. There was no hand wash or soap at either of the sinks. There is no stepstool for those of us who are under 150cm tall, so I had to stand on my case to reach the crockery. The manager explained that by pressing certain buttons on the water heater control, it would give 2 hours of hot water. I asked if she could text me instructions which she did, but even then, I couldn't get the controls to work, so in the end I did it manually. The mirror in the bathroom is too far away for detailed work such as applying makeup or dental flossing, though there is a large mirror in the bedroom area. There is no bathmat for inside the bath and no handholds, so getting out could be unsafe. The symbols for the bath and shower controls are tricky to read, as they are the same colour as the taps. There is only one window for natural light, which is where the sitting area is. The sitting area and telly feel cramped and could possibly be switched round with the dining table and chairs, as the dining area has an expanse which isn't used.

    The apartment was clean and comfortable. The manager was very friendly and helpful. The apartment is in a good location not far from the railway station and a bus stop. The location is relatively quiet.
